USAR Releases Complete 2003 Schedule
Fayetteville, GA (November 7, 2002) - United Speed Alliance Racing has released a final race schedule for the Hooters ProCup Series for 2003. The schedule will feature 30 race dates and a renewal of the unique two-division format that has made the USAR Hooters ProCup Series one of the most popular short-track racing series in the country.
There are two new tracks scheduled to host 250-lap events in 2003. The Northern Division of the Series will visit Mansfield Motorsports Speedway in Mansfield, Ohio on May 3rd. The Southern Division of the Series will visit the Volunteer State when Fairgrounds Speedway in Nashville, Tennessee hosts a race on July 12th.
The only changes from the tentative schedule released two weeks ago is that Winchester Speedway will now host a regular season Northern Division race on June 7th and Motordrome Speedway will once again host a regular season Northern Division race on September 5th. The only other modification to the schedule is at Peach State Speedway, which will now host a Championship Series race on Sunday afternoon November 2nd. The earlier schedule had the race planned for a Saturday night start on November 1st.
Once again each division will be anchored by "home tracks" hosting multiple events. The season will begin in the Southern Division at USA International Speedway on February 22nd. This will be the first of four races to be held at the .750-mile facility in Lakeland, FL in 2003. The Southern Division will also visit the track on May 31st and August 30th. The 2003 season will conclude with the final race of the Championship Series on November 29th.
Jennerstown Speedway will kickoff the Northern Division portion of the schedule with a race on April 12th. The Series returns to Jennerstown for a Championship Series race on October 4th. Three other tracks are also scheduled to host multiple events with Winchester Speedway, Hickory Motor Speedway and Myrtle Beach Speedway each having two events on the schedule.
The season will begin with a Florida swing in the schedule with races at Five Flags Speedway and New Smyrna Speedway set to follow the season opener at USA International Speedway. The Southern Division will return to Ace Speedway and Concord Motorsport Park for Southern Division races.
The Northern Division schedule will feature returns to Lonesome Pine Raceway, Holland International Speedway, Kil-Kare Speedway, New River Valley Speedway, Illiana Motor Speedway, Motordrome Speedway and a new addition to the Northern Division, Big Daddy's South Boston Speedway. As part of their two-race schedule with USAR, Winchester Speedway and Myrtle Beach Speedway will each host one regular season event and one Championship Series race. The five-race Championship Series will begin on September 20th.
